a. One hundred twenty units of end item Z are needed at the beginning of week 7. Prepare a material requirements plan for component C. Take into account that on hand there are 40 units of Z,70 units of A, 100 units of B, and 30 units of C. Also, there is a scheduled receipt of 20 units ofcomponent C in week 4. Lead times are two weeks for Z and B, and one week for the other components. Lot-for-lot ordering will be used for all items
b. Ninety-five units of end item E are needed at the beginning of week 7. Prepare a material requirements plan for component D. Take into account that 5 units of E are currently on hand, as well as50 units of B, 100 units of C, and 80 units of D. Also, 30 units of C have been outsourced and areexpected to arrive in week 4. Lead times are two weeks for E and C, and one week for the othercomponents. Assume lot-for-lot ordering except for D, where multiples of 40 must be used.

Develop a material requirements plan for component H. Lead times for the end item and each component except B are one week. The lead time for B is three weeks. Sixty units of A are needed at the startof week 8. There are currently 15 units of B on hand and 130 of E on hand, and 50 units of H are inproduction and will be completed by the start of week 2. Lot-for-lot ordering will be used for all items.
